I would recommend staying at Kambu Mara Camp in a heartbeat...

I would recommend staying at Kambu Mara Camp in a heartbeat and plan to go back there every time! It is not a luxury camp, yet it's perfectly comfortable, clean and tastefully decorated. It only offers a choice of beers and soft drinks, but perhaps they are open to you bringing your own? The staff are extremely flexible, helpful, warm and welcoming. And Chef Nelson offered the most delicious food of all my four visits to the Mara, staying and eating in different places. They also cater for vegans and vegetarians. Kambu Mara Camp does offer to organize safaris (they are not far from the main camp entrance), nature walks and more... Personally, I was there for the "Maasai village" experience. I would 100% recommend a visit to the village of Chief Olé Simpai. There is no set fee for visiting; you can offer whatever you feel comfortable with. They put on wonderful displays of dancing, including the jumping one, explain about their culture and show you how they make fire from two sticks!
